Pros & Cons

Prometheus Group

Pros

  • Deep native integration with SAP PM/EAM eliminates dual-entry and keeps SAP as the system of record
  • Planning and scheduling boards give real-time visibility into crew availability, parts, and downtime windows
  • Safety management with permit-to-work and LOTO workflows built in—not bolted on as an afterthought
  • Nearly 30 years of enterprise maintenance expertise reflected in mature, battle-tested workflows
  • Analytics go beyond dashboards to drive actual scheduling and resource allocation decisions

Cons

  • Implementation takes 3 to 9 months and typically costs $100K+ in professional services
  • Pricing is completely opaque—expect $50-200/user/month but you need to call sales to find out
  • Mobile app feels clunky compared to modern CMMS tools like MaintainX and UpKeep
  • Overkill for organizations under 200 employees or those not running SAP/Maximo
  • Steep learning curve for planners and schedulers during initial rollout

ServiceMax

Pros

  • Best-in-class service contract and entitlement management for complex equipment
  • Native Salesforce integration connects field service with CRM and sales data
  • Handles multi-step, multi-party field service workflows for regulated industries
  • Asset 360 provides complete installed base visibility across customer sites

Cons

  • Extremely expensive at $150-300/user/month before Salesforce licensing costs
  • Implementation requires specialized partners and typically takes 6-12 months
  • Overkill for companies without complex service contract obligations
  • Requires Salesforce investment—organizations not on Salesforce face a steep barrier
